Buyer's price guide
Most adverts are
between
£11,398 and £12,498
We see cars like this for sale
At a dealer,
expect to pay between
£10,700 and £12,150
and aim to pay £11,350.
From a private seller,
expect to pay between
£9,750 and £11,100
and aim to pay £10,350.
If selling in part exchange, expect to receive £9,090.
Similar cars for sale
-
2017 BMW 3 Series 320i M Sport Shadow Edition 4dr Step Auto
from Carsa Southampton -
2017 BMW 3 Series 320d xDrive Luxury 4dr Step Auto
from Hyundai Scarborough -
2017 BMW 3 Series 320d xDrive Sport 4dr
from John Clark BMW Aberdeen -
2017 BMW 3 Series 320d M Sport 4dr Step Auto
from JP Motor Trade -
2015 BMW 3 Series 320d xDrive Sport 4dr Step Auto
from Autovillage Cheltenham